When your air conditioning system breaks down on a scorching summer day, it can feel like a full-blown cooling crisis. While professional help is often necessary for complex issues, there are several DIY steps you can take to troubleshoot and potentially resolve minor problems. Here's a comprehensive guide to DIY air conditioning repair to help you stay cool in the face of a cooling crisis.

Check the Thermostat: Start by ensuring that your thermostat is set to cool and the temperature is lower than the current room temperature. If the thermostat is unresponsive or displaying incorrect readings, replace the batteries or consider upgrading to a programmable thermostat for better control.

Inspect the Air Filter: A dirty or clogged air filter can restrict airflow and reduce the efficiency of your AC system. Locate the air filter in your unit (usually near the return air duct) and replace it if it appears dirty or clogged. This simple step can improve airflow and cooling performance.

Clear Debris from the Outdoor Unit: Outdoor condenser units can become clogged with leaves, dirt, and debris, hindering airflow and cooling capacity. Turn off the power to the unit and carefully remove any obstructions from the surrounding area. Use a hose to gently clean the condenser coils and fins, taking care not to bend or damage them.

Check for Refrigerant Leaks: Low refrigerant levels can impair your AC's ability to cool effectively. Inspect the refrigerant lines for signs of leakage, such as oily residue or frost buildup. If you suspect a leak, contact a professional technician to locate and repair the issue, as handling refrigerant requires specialized equipment and training.

Clean the Condensate Drain: Over time, the condensate drain line can become clogged with algae, mold, and debris, leading to water backup and potential water damage. Locate the drain line (usually near the indoor unit) and use a wet/dry vacuum or a mixture of bleach and water to clear the blockage.

Check Electrical Connections: Inspect the air conditioning repair  connections and components of your AC system for signs of damage or wear. Tighten any loose connections and replace damaged wires or components as needed. Exercise caution when working with electricity and consider consulting a professional if you're unsure.

Test the Capacitor: The capacitor is responsible for starting the compressor and fan motor. If your AC won't start or is making strange noises, a faulty capacitor could be the culprit. Use a multimeter to test the capacitor's continuity and replace it if necessary.
